The overview below groups typical Shed Demolition proj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pickens County,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Demolition Cost Range - The typical cost for shed demolition services varies between $500 and $2,500, depending on the size and complexity of the shed. Smaller sheds may cost around $500 to $1,000, while larger structures can reach up to $2,500 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s are influenced by shed size, materials, and location. For example, a standard 8x10 wooden shed might cost approximately $700 to $1,200 to demolish, whereas a larger metal shed could be closer to $2,000.
Additional Expenses - Extra charges may apply for debris removal, site cleanup, or permits, which can add $200 to $800 to the total cost. These factors vary based on local regulations and specific project requirements.
Cost Estimates for Different Structures - Demolishing a small backyard shed typically costs between $500 and $1,000, while larger or more complex sheds can range from $1,500 to $2,500 or higher. Contact local service providers for precise quotes based on individual project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
